Title: To amend and repeal various code sections in Chapter 216, Chapter 217, Title 5, and Title 29 of the Columbus City Codes in order to transfer the Licensing Section and the Weights and Measures Section from the Department of Public Safety to the Department of Building and Zoning Services; and to declare an emergency.

Explanation

In a continued effort to improve operational efficiencies, provide better services to the public, and to streamline government organization and communication, it was determined that the Licensing Section and the Weights and Measures Section should be relocated from the Department of Public Safety to the Department of Building and Zoning Services.

This move will improve upon the existing strong coordination between the Licensing Section and the Department of Building and Zoning Services’ Division of Code Enforcement which work together currently on licensing issues involving food trucks, massage parlors, and the like. The code changes made by this ordinance will make the necessary adjustments to allow for the smooth and seamless transfer of this enforcement authority.

FISCAL IMPACT: Separate legislation will address the required fiscal and human resource changes.
Emergency Justification: Achieving this transfer as soon as possible will allow the Department of Building and Zoning Services to assimilate the Licensing Section and Weights and Measures Section and their processes into the current system so that the transfer will be effective at the start of the second quarter of the year on April 1, 2024.
